SOSV

SOSV is a global venture capital firm that provides early-stage and seed investments alongside structured accelerator programs and deeply resourced facilities to accelerate product development. Focused on deep tech, human and planetary health, and cross-border software, SOSV backs startups from pre-seed onward and runs programs that accelerate technical development, regulatory strategy, and fundraising. The firm maintains labs and engineering spaces with specialist staff in multiple regions, including the United States and Asia, to support portfolio companies in biosafety, chemistry, mechatronics, analytics, and electrical engineering. Programs such as HAX and other live events offer founders access to prototyping, testing, and investor networks. Annually, SOSV makes around sixty pre-seed investments (up to roughly $550k each) and participates in numerous follow-on rounds, leveraging a global portfolio and extensive co-investor network to help deeply technical startups scale and reach markets.

JamJar Investments

JamJar Investments is a London-based venture capital firm founded by the founders of innocent Drinks, focusing on early-stage and growth consumer brands across Europe. It uses its operational, commercial and branding experience to help consumer businesses scale, spanning sectors such as food and beverage, personal care, pet products, jewellery and wellbeing. Typical initial investments range from around £0.15 million to £5 million, with potential follow-on funding, and the firm seeks companies with strong consumer appeal, solid metrics and potential for large exits, often £250 million or more. JamJar prioritizes complementary teams and products that work in both B2B and B2C models, and has backed brands including innocent, Runna, Deliveroo Premium, Tails, Tony's Chocolate, Yepoda, TwoJeys and Ahead. The firm supports European consumer businesses across the startup and growth spectrum, drawing on founders' experience in taking brands from inception to acquisition.

Right Side Capital Management

Right Side Capital Management is a San Francisco-based venture capital firm founded in 2012 that targets early-stage, capital-efficient technology startups in the United States and Canada. The firm employs a data-driven, quantitative approach to investment decisions and aims for rapid yes-or-no conclusions, often within two weeks. Typical rounds encompass small checks in the low hundreds of thousands, with the potential for larger commitments in exceptional cases, and a portfolio-wide strategy that emphasizes diversification. Beyond capital, it provides hands-on mentorship in areas such as sales, marketing, and fundraising, leveraging a network of investors and seasoned operators to support portfolio companies after investment. The firm focuses on teams still refining product-market fit, including those outside traditional tech hubs, and seeks to help founders scale efficiently through structured operational support and transparent decision processes.
